Application of Markov decision process in scheduling strategy on cloud storage

Abstract

Storage density of the traditional cloud storage system is not big and the comprehensive storage efficiency is low. When the large amount of data increases dramatically, the storage efficiency of the system would be decreased seriously. Therefore, with the development of cloud storage technology, an application of Markov Decision Process in Scheduling Strategy on cloud storage (MDPSS) is proposed in this paper. MDPSS can predict periodically in stages by using the steady Markov decision process and select the optimal storage node easily. By scheduling the data to the optimal node in real time, MDPSS can enhance the flexibility of the data storage and reduce the storage cost. Simulation results show that MDPSS has the ability to predict accurately when the size of the data is different.
